Dengue and Chikungunya ailments are brought on by viruses, but they're distinct viruses. Dengue is a great deal more common and much more deadly than Chikungunya. But, Chikungunya joint pain can last for years inducing long-term quality of life difficulties. Historically Chikungunya was called Dengue. It was just following the outbreak of Chikungunya at Makonde Plateau, and the border between Mozambique and Tanganyika (Tanzania) that it had been identified as a distinct disorder. Chikungunya virus was initially isolated by RW Ross in 1953.

Both have individual signs of hypertension, headache, eye pain, joint pain, migraines, and migraines. Both viral diseases are spread by Aedes mosquito. However, identifying the precise condition is critical because Dengue is a whole lot more dangerous and might require emergency medical intervention. Additionally, it is possible for a patient to own Dengue and Chikungunya in precisely the exact same period (co-infection). Occasionally Dengue/Chikungunya can also be confused with Malaria. The most distinguishing characteristic of Dengue is bleeding.

Chikungunya

But, dengue was later excluded on the premise that this outbreak involved patients afflicted by painful joint pains and shorter incubation period which aren't clinical characteristics of dengue. As a result, the disease was known as chikungunya; (Robinson 1955) that a phrase in the Makonde dialect describing patient's twisted position (Lumsden 1955). Chikungunya is an arthropod-borne virus (arbovirus) from this genus: Alphavirus out of Togaviridae family. Embedded in the envelope are some copies of 2 encoded glycoproteins E1 and E2, a little glycoprotein E3, along with a hydrophobic peptide 6K (Strauss and Strauss 1994).

There weren't any previously reported instances of chikungunya or dengue in Tanzania before the chikungunya outbreak in 1952 - 1953 hence, the people were prone to getting CHIKV diseases (Robinson 1955). Prescott et al., 2002 said that herd immunity; this is, the resistance that is obtained by a sizable proportion of the populace either through vaccination or by prior ailments, thus making the inhabitants resistant to the spread of these diseases. What's more, other factors might have led to the outbreak including documents of unusually significant rainfall during February to May 1952.

Consequently, this illness has been considered to supply an appropriate breeding environment for the mosquitoes to enlarge their population, implying that the primary vector of broadcasts has been mosquitoes (Lumsden 1955). However, not just substantial rain was implicated in improving mosquitoes breeding surroundings, but also water filled clay jars dug in the people' huts ground in preparation for its drought period. Thus, these jars are seldom fully emptied, which further improved mosquitoes inhabitants. Another contributing factor to the outbreak might be the living conditions and lifestyles of the native inhabitants. Animals like fowl, pigeons and sometimes goats were reared from the inhabitant's huts.

Hence, these vertebrates may also function as CHIKV hosts, and so, this has given opportunities for transmissions between humans and animals. During early January 1953, the prevalence of this outbreak has reached its summit (Lumsden 1955). However, when someone has acquired the disease, that individual will get immune to additional infections with the exact same virus (Robinson 1955). Subsequently, this implies that as herd resistance rises, the number of viremia inhabitants decline.
